Incoming Server Settings

  1. Incoming Mail Server (IMAP): IMAP is the preferred option for Spectrum. Use the following settings:
    • Server: imap.spectrum.net
    • Port: 993
    • Security: SSL/TLS
  2. Incoming Mail Server (POP3): If you prefer POP3, use these settings:
    • Server: pop.spectrum.net
    • Port: 995
    • Security: SSL/TLS

Outgoing Server Settings

  1. Outgoing Mail Server (SMTP): Spectrum’s SMTP settings are as follows:
    • Server: smtp.spectrum.net
    • Port: 587
    • Security: SSL/TLS

Security and Authentication

  1. Username and Password: Ensure you’ve entered your Spectrum email address and password correctly.
  2. Two-Factor Authentication: For added security, consider enabling two-factor authentication (2FA) in your account settings.

Display Preferences

  1. Email Signature: Customize your email signature with your name, contact details, or a professional sign-off.
  2. Email Filters: Create filters to sort and organize incoming emails automatically.
  3. Themes and Layout: Personalize the appearance of your webmail with themes and layout options.

Mobile Devices and Email Clients

Configuring Spectrum webmail on your mobile device or desktop email client is a straightforward process:

  • For mobile devices, use the IMAP or POP3 settings mentioned above.
  • For desktop clients like Microsoft Outlook, Apple Mail, or Mozilla Thunderbird, configure the incoming and outgoing server settings accordingly.
